procedure _InStrRev(MethodBody: TPAXMethodBody);
var
  V1, V2: Variant;
  S1, S2: String;
  start, I: Integer;
begin
  start := 0;
  with MethodBody do
  begin
    case ParamCount of
      2:
      begin
        start := 0;
        V1 := Params[0].AsVariant;
        V2 := Params[1].AsVariant;
      end;
      3:
      begin
        V1 := Params[0].AsVariant;
        V2 := Params[1].AsVariant;
        start := Params[2].AsInteger;
      end;
      4:
      begin
        V1 := Params[0].AsVariant;
        V2 := Params[1].AsVariant;
        start := Params[2].AsInteger;
      end;
    end;

    if IsUndefined(V1) or IsUndefined(V2) then
    begin
      result.AsVariant := Undefined;
      Exit;
    end;

    S1 := ToString(V1);
    S2 := ToString(V2);

    if Length(S1) = 0 then
      result.AsInteger := 0
    else if Length(S2) = 0 then
      result.AsInteger := start
    else if start > Length(S1) then
      result.AsInteger := 0
    else if Length(S2) > Length(S1) then
      result.AsInteger := 0
    else if Length(S2) = Length(S1) then
    begin
      if S1 = S2 then
        result.AsInteger := 1
      else
        result.AsInteger := 0;
    end
    else
    begin
      if Start > 0 then
        S1 := Copy(S1, 1, Start);
      for I:= Length(S1) - Length(S2) + 1 downto 1 do
        if S2 = Copy(S1, I, Length(S2)) then
        begin
          result.AsInteger := I;
          Exit;
        end;
      result.AsInteger := 0;
    end;
  end;
end;

function vbInt(D: Double): Integer;
begin
  if D >= 0 then
    result := Trunc(D)
  else
  begin
    if Frac(D) <> 0.0 then
      result := Trunc(D) - 1
    else
      result := Trunc(D);
  end;
end;

procedure _Int(MethodBody: TPAXMethodBody);
var
  D: Double;
begin
  with MethodBody do
  begin
    D := ToNumber(Params[0].AsVariant);
    result.AsInteger := vbInt(D);
  end;
end;

procedure _Fix(MethodBody: TPAXMethodBody);
var
  D: Double;
begin
  with MethodBody do
  begin
    D := ToNumber(Params[0].AsVariant);
    if D >= 0 then
      result.AsInteger := vbInt(D)
    else
      result.AsInteger := -1 * vbInt(Abs(D));
  end;
end;

procedure _VarType(MethodBody: TPAXMethodBody);
var
  V: Variant;
  I: Integer;
begin
  with MethodBody do
  begin
    V := Params[0].AsVariant;
    I := 0;
    case VarType(V) of
      varEmpty: I := vbEmpty;
      varNull: I := vbNull;
      varSmallInt: I := vbInteger;
      varInteger: I := vbLong;
      varSingle: I := vbSingle;
      varDouble: I := vbDouble;
      varCurrency: I := vbCurrency;
      varDate: I := vbDate;
      varString: I := vbString;
      varScriptObject: I := vbObject;
      varError: I := vbError;
      varBoolean: I := vbBoolean;
      varVariant: I := vbVariant;
      varDispatch: I := vbObject;
      varByte: I := vbByte;
    end;

    if VarType(V) >= varArray then
      I := vbArray;

    result.AsInteger := I;
  end;
end;

procedure _TypeName(MethodBody: TPAXMethodBody);
var
  V: Variant;
  S: String;
begin
  with MethodBody do
  begin
    V := Params[0].AsVariant;
    S := '';
    case VarType(V) of
      varEmpty: S := 'Empty';
      varNull: S := 'Null';
      varSmallInt: S := 'Integer';
      varInteger: S := 'Long';
      varSingle: S := 'Single';
      varDouble: S := 'Double';
      varCurrency: S := 'Currency';
      varDate: S := 'Date';
      varString: S := 'String';
      varScriptObject: S := 'Object';
      varBoolean: S := 'Boolean';
      varVariant: S := 'Variant';
      varDispatch: S := 'Dispatch';
      varByte: S := 'Byte';
    end;

    if VarType(V) >= varArray then
      S := 'Array';

    result.AsString := S;
  end;
end;

procedure _IsNumeric(MethodBody: TPAXMethodBody);
var
  V: Variant;
  b: Boolean;
begin
  with MethodBody do
  begin
    b := false;
    V := Params[0].AsVariant;

    case VarType(V) of
      varInteger, varByte, varDouble: b := true;
      varString: b := IsNumericString(V);
    end;

    result.AsBoolean := b;
  end;
end;
